England international Abraham led his first goal of the season through a knock-down midway from Dybala at the Allianz Stadium to maintain an unbeaten start for Jose Mourinho. Roma escaped from Turin despite being second best for most of the match and Dusan Vlahovic put Juve ahead with a brilliant free-kick with barely a minute on the clock.

Local rivals Lazio and Torino are on seven points at the top of the league after beating the Cremonese 2-1 in Saturday’s second opening game.

Roma in his first appearance at Juve since leaving as a free agent in the summer rarely did well to both the team and Dybala’s overall poor performance.

The Argentine forward won five Serie A titles and four Italian Cups in seven years at the Turin Giants.
